Caroline Kirk is a scholar working on Materials Chemistry, Electrical and Electronic Engineering and Electronic, Optical and Magnetic Materials. According to data from OpenAlex, Caroline Kirk has authored 67 papers receiving a total of 1.6k indexed citations (citations by other indexed papers that have themselves been cited), including 29 papers in Materials Chemistry, 20 papers in Electrical and Electronic Engineering and 20 papers in Electronic, Optical and Magnetic Materials. Recurrent topics in Caroline Kirk’s work include Ferroelectric and Piezoelectric Materials (9 papers), Microwave Dielectric Ceramics Synthesis (9 papers) and Crystal Structures and Properties (8 papers). Caroline Kirk is often cited by papers focused on Ferroelectric and Piezoelectric Materials (9 papers), Microwave Dielectric Ceramics Synthesis (9 papers) and Crystal Structures and Properties (8 papers). Caroline Kirk collaborates with scholars based in United Kingdom, United States and Serbia. Caroline Kirk's co-authors include Anthony R. West, Ian M. Reaney, Neil Robertson, G. Cressey, Eric Ferrage, Javier Cuadros, Martin C. Stennett, Sabolč Pap, Mark A. Taggart and Maja Turk Sekulić and has published in prestigious journals such as Journal of Applied Physics, Chemistry of Materials and Geochimica et Cosmochimica Acta.
